Output 2591b625fa6c78a641a7bbb659d020d075f6203d8f0da54ebd5a689be1760203:2

value
89985255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59105934be2423332b30f9e912cd826260482b85 OP_EQUAL
address
39oweXZG8fUnqNQyhoowjM33bZhpwskXxn
transaction
2591b625fa6c78a641a7bbb659d020d075f6203d8f0da54ebd5a689be1760203
spent
true